
Thompon, Black Break out Bats to Beat BlueClaws
July 18, 2011 - South Atlantic League (SAL1)
Kannapolis Cannon Ballers News Release
KANNAPOLIS, N.C. (July 18,, 2011) -- Center fielder Trayce Thompson matched a season-high with four RBI on a pair of doubles as the Kannapolis Intimidators overpowered the Lakewood BlueClaws, 7-3, on Monday at Fieldcrest Cannon Staidum. The Intimidators earned a series win, 2-1, and claimed the season-series, 6-4, over the BlueClaws for the first time since 2003.
Thompson broke a 2-2 tied in the third inning with his second two-run double of the game. Dan Black followed with a double of his own to trade places with Thompson for a 5-2 Intimidators advantage. Black added a solo home run (13) to right field in the fifth inning off reliever Tyler Knigge.
Spencer Arroyo worked seven strong innings, allowing two runs on seven hits with six strikeouts and a walk to earn the win. Arroyo (7-5) has pitched at least seven innings in his last four outings and seven of his last eight starts. Terance Marin worked the eighth and ninth for Kannapolis.
BlueClaws starter Ervis Manzanillo (7-5) lasted three innings, his shortest outing since June 5, allowing five runs on seven hits with a walk and five strikeouts in a losing effort.
Carlos Sanchez and Marcus Semien singled to lead off the first inning, and Thompson doubled them home for 2-0 Intimidators lead.
Lakewood knotted up the game with two runs in the top of the third, getting an RBI-ground ball from Edgar Duran and a Geancarlo Mendez RBI- single.
